前言
在前端开发中,我们经常需要在终端中运行命令来完成一些操作。如果命令的参数很多,我们常常会遇到难以记忆的问题。此时,一个好用的命令行界面工具就能解决这个问题。在本文中,我们将介绍一款名为 cli-explorer 的 npm 包。它可以帮助我们快速地构建一个命令行界面,并提供易于记忆和使用的命令行参数选项。
安装
在使用 cli-explorer 之前,我们需要先安装它。可以通过 npm 来安装:
npm install -g cli-explorer
使用
安装完成后,我们可以在终端中使用 cliex
命令来启动 cli-explorer,如下所示:
cliex
启动后,我们可以在命令行界面中输入指定的命令和参数,然后 cli-explorer 就会执行相应的操作。
添加命令
如果 cli-explorer 中没有我们需要的命令,我们可以通过编写插件来添加。在这里,我们提供一个简单的示例来演示如何添加命令。
首先,我们需要创建一个 node.js 模块,并导出一个函数,该函数接受一个名为 program
的参数。这个 program
对象可以帮助我们创建新的命令行命令和参数选项。
-- -------------------- ---- ------- -------------- - ----------------- - ------- ----------------- ----------------- ------- ------------ ------ -------- ----- ------ --------------------- - ------------------ -------------- --- --
在这个示例中,我们创建了一个名为 hello
的命令,它会输出 hello [name]
,其中 [name] 是我们输入的名称。在命令行中,我们可以使用 -n
或 --name
参数来指定名称。
保存文件后,我们可以将其添加到 cli-explorer 中。在命令行中输入以下命令:
cliex add /path/to/your/plugin
其中,/path/to/your/plugin
是你的插件的路径。执行完此命令后,我们就可以使用 hello
命令了。
cliex hello -n Alice
常用命令
除了添加新的命令外,cli-explorer 还提供了一些常用的命令,用于帮助我们快速地管理和使用命令行操作。
exit
终止 cliex 命令行运行。
cliex exit
help
打印命令帮助信息。
cliex help
list
列出所有可用的命令。
cliex list
结束语
本文介绍了如何使用 cli-explorer 来构建命令行界面,并演示了如何添加命令和参数选项。希望这篇文章能够帮助读者更好地管理和使用命令行操作。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60066b6051ab1864dac6722c